Under the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act (HIPAA), this is the month, day, and year that a final rule is effective, which is usually 60 days after it is published in the Federal Register . 2. In insurance, the month, day, and year on which the membership, insurance coverage, or rate becomes effective.

Effectiveness
Gross health benefits given by a medical service for typical patients in community medical practice settings.
Efficacy
Effectiveness of a drug or medical treatment or procedure to produce a certain result under ideal conditions, usually in controlled, expert settings with carefully selected patients. If a medical service results in a health benefit, then it is considered efficacious (effective).
